Dental Assistant Salary in North Carolina

Entry-level dental assistants in North Carolina earn around $37,330 per year. The median salary is $48,710, which is 3.0% above the national median of $47,300. Top earners make up to $59,300 per year.

North Carolina vs. National Dental Assistant Wages
MetricNorth CarolinaNational
Median salary$48,710$47,300
Average salary$49,270$48,860
25th percentile$45,100$39,520
75th percentile$56,840$56,910
90th percentile$59,300$61,780

North Carolina employs approximately 11,100 dental assistants (2.3 per 1,000 workers, location quotient: 0.93).

Source: U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ics, May 2024.

Dental Assistant Job Outlook

6.4% growth (2024–2034)

Employment of dental assistants is projected to grow 6.4% from 2024 to 2034, faster than the average for all occupations. This represents a change from 381,900 to 406,300 jobs nationwide. About 52,900 openings are projected each year on average over the decade, driven by workers transferring to other occupations, retiring, or leaving the labor force.

In North Carolina, the concentration of dental assistants is near the national average (location quotient: 0.93), which suggests typical demand for this trade in the state.

Source: U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ics, May 2024.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much do dental assistants make in North Carolina?

The median annual salary for dental assistants in North Carolina is $48,710. Wages range from $37,330 at the entry level (10th percentile) to $59,300 for top earners (90th percentile). This is based on the most recent Bureau of Labor Statistics data.

What is the job outlook for dental assistants?

Employment of dental assistants is projected to grow 6.4% from 2024 to 2034. About 52,900 job openings are projected each year on average, including positions from growth and replacement needs.
